Controversial deal on council overtime pay due to come into force this week

An agreement which would see many city council staff in Plymouth lose their contractual overtime and maternity pay is still due to come into force at the end of this week.

Unison have been de recognised by the city council after they refused to sign the deal and have moved out of their civic centre office.

They held a demonstration in the city centre last week and say they are only willing to engage in further talks if the city council are willing to renegotiate the deal.

The city council has always maintained that without the agreement ,they will have to make many more posts redundant.

Unison say more than 1000 people have backed their stance on a Facebook page.
